#include<stdio.h>
#include<string.h>
char *deblank(char string[])
{
char *p=string;
int sign=0;
while(*p)
{
if(*p!=' ')
{
sign=1;
printf("%c",*p);
}
if(sign==1&&(*p)==' ')
{
printf("%c",*p);
sign=0;
}
p++;
}
return p;
}
int main()
{
char str[]="he llo wo rd";
printf("%s\n",deblank(str));
return 0;
}
消除字符串中多余的空格
最新推荐文章于 2023-09-28 14:25:50 发布